Furthermore, piracy can have a ripple effect on the entire film ecosystem. When movies are leaked online, it can lead to a decrease in box office sales, affecting not only the producers but also the distributors, exhibitors, and other stakeholders. This, in turn, can impact the livelihoods of thousands of people employed in the film industry.

Tamilrockers Home has been a notorious online platform known for leaking and providing pirated copies of movies, music, and other digital content. The website has been a thorn in the side of the Indian film industry, with many producers and distributors losing significant revenue due to piracy. Despite efforts to shut down the website, it continues to operate under various domains and IP addresses.
